DiffSim provides an atomistic approach to efficiently simulate Bragg coherent x-ray diffraction imaging (BCDI) diffraction patterns by factorising and eliminating certain redundancies in the conventional approach. The method used is able to reduce the computation time by several orders of magnitude without compromising the recovered phase information and therefore enables feasible atomistic simulations on nanoscale crystals with arbitrary lattice distortions.
